Aug 22, 2016 · Each pictogram covers a specific type of hazard and is designed to be immediately recognizable to anyone handling hazardous material. In addition to pictograms, labels are required to include a signal word (“danger” or “warning”), a brief hazard statement and a precautionary statement outlining ways to prevent exposure.
Hazard pictograms are one of the key elements for the labelling of containers under the GHS, along with: an identification of the product; a signal word – either Danger or Warning – where necessary; hazard statements, indicating the nature and degree of the risks posed by the product
Hazard pictograms (symbols) Under the Classification, Labelling and Packaging (CLP) regulations [ 1] new international hazard pictograms came into effect in 2009 replacing the European symbols (see below).

Each pictogram consists of a symbol on a white background framed within a red border and represents a distinct hazard(s). The pictogram on the label is determined by the chemical hazard classification. HCS Pictograms and Hazards. Health Hazard . • Carcinogen. • Mutagenicity • Reproductive Toxicity. • Respiratory Sensitizer • Target Organ Toxicity
